Potential Benefits of Dental Implants

When you lose teeth, dental implants in Ajax are the next best thing to having natural, strong, healthy teeth. If you are considering implants, here are a few of the potential benefits of choosing this treatment.

Enjoy Strong, Stable Teeth

A dental implant in Ajax restores a tooth, including the tooth root, so it functions and feels very much like a real tooth. Other solutions for tooth loss may feel less stable and strong, whereas a dental implant is self-supporting.

Built to Last

Dental implants in Whitby are a long-term solution for tooth loss. Provided they are properly planned and looked after correctly, they should last for years. Some people will enjoy their implants for life.

Preserving Your Facial Structure

When you lose multiple teeth, it significantly affects your facial structure. Your teeth provide essential support for the muscles in your cheeks and lips, and without them, your facial features can collapse inwards. Dental implants in Pickering are custom-designed to provide exactly the right amount of support for your cheeks and lips, ensuring the correct facial dimensions are maintained. People who have suffered significant or complete tooth loss may find their facial appearance is rejuvenated.

Eat and Speak Confidently and in Comfort

Because dental implant teeth in Oshawa are firmly held in place, there is no need to worry about your teeth or to feel uncomfortable when eating and speaking with others. Loose teeth are often a problem for people who have worn dentures for years and have seen significant bone resorption. It is tricky to comfortably eat when dentures are loose because they can rub on the gums, and it is harder to eat many foods. You can eat a far greater range of foods in complete comfort with dental implants.

Protecting Your Jawbone

One of the most important benefits of dental implants is protecting your jawbone. When you lose natural teeth, your jawbone loses the stimulation tooth roots provide. Consequently, the bone that used to surround the tooth roots begins to deteriorate and is resorbed. As the jawbone resorbs, it affects the stability of the remaining teeth and changes overall facial dimensions, reducing the height between the upper and lower jaws. Bone resorption can make it particularly tricky to wear dentures comfortably. The body of a dental implant is a small screw or post that is surgically inserted into the jawbone. This closely replicates a real tooth root, providing the stimulation needed to maintain a healthy jawbone.

Protecting Healthy Teeth

Because a dental implant is self-supporting, it protects remaining healthy teeth. Unlike a dental bridge in Bowmanville, there is no need to grind down healthy adjacent teeth for support. Having dental implants also prevents teeth from shifting out of place, negatively affecting their stability and your bite.

A High Success Rate

Dental implant treatment in Newcastle has an extremely high success rate, typically 95% or more, depending on good treatment planning and proper care after the implants are placed.

Suitable for Most People

Most people will find they are suitable for dental implants in Courtice, and being older is not a barrier. You need to be over age eighteen, so your jaws have finished growing and developing, and you must have good dental and general health. Once the implants are inserted into the jawbone, they need to integrate with the bone around them during a healing process that takes several months to complete and requires good general health.
